First, consider the storage type that fits your needs and budget. In the Netawaka area, you'll typically find three main options: outdoor uncovered lots, covered storage canopies, and fully enclosed indoor units. Outdoor storage is often the most affordable and accessible, but it leaves your boat exposed to Kansas's intense sun, hailstorms, and winter freeze-thaw cycles. Covered storage, like a carport-style structure, provides essential protection from UV rays and precipitation, which can degrade upholstery and electronics. For maximum protection, especially if you own a fiberglass boat, seek out fully enclosed, climate-controlled units. These guard against temperature extremes, dust, and pests, though they may require a short drive to larger towns like Holton or Sabetha.
Local factors specific to Netawaka should heavily influence your choice. Our region experiences hot, humid summers and cold winters with potential for ice and snow. Before storing, thoroughly winterize your boat: drain all water from the engine and systems, add fuel stabilizer, and consider using a breathable cover to prevent moisture buildup. Kansas wind is a constant factor, so ensure any outdoor storage site has secure tie-downs or anchors. Also, verify the facility's security features—look for gated access, lighting, and possibly on-site management.
When searching, don't just rely on online maps. Ask fellow boaters at the Netawaka Creek access points or local marinas for personal recommendations. Some area farmers or landowners may offer private, secured storage at competitive rates. Always visit a facility in person to assess cleanliness, drainage, and the overall condition of other stored boats. Inquire about accessibility hours; if you like to take spontaneous late-season trips, ensure you can retrieve your boat easily.
